Options
Multi-AES/EBU
Installing an optional board IB-D16MA24 allows the DR16pro to input 8-channel and output 16-
channel digital signal in the AES/EBU digital audio signal format.
Note:
You cannot use this board in conjunction with another optional digital board IB-
1616A (IB-804A) (ADAT interface board).
GPIO
Installing an optional board IB-808G enables you to use GPIO (General Purpose Input and Out-
put) and remote-control the DR16pro from an external device. This optional board has 16 gen-
eral purpose inputs (GPI) and 12 general purpose outputs (GPO). The following table shows the
default operation of each pin.
GPI
Connecting the GPI to an external device that can switch between LOW and HIGH for each pin
enables you to control the DR16pro from the external device.
Pin number Operation
GPI-1 TRACK REC1 is turned ON during LOW setting.
GPI-2 TRACK REC2 is turned ON during LOW setting.
GPI-3 TRACK REC3 is turned ON during LOW setting.
GPI-4 TRACK REC4 is turned ON during LOW setting.
GPI-5 TRACK REC5 is turned ON during LOW setting.
GPI-6 TRACK REC6 is turned ON during LOW setting.
GPI-7 TRACK REC7 is turned ON during LOW setting.
GPI-8 TRACK REC8 is turned ON during LOW setting.
GPI-9 Plays back when LOW is received. (PLAY)
GPI-10 REC key is turned ON during the LOW setting.
GPI-11 Stops when LOW is received. (STOP)
GPI-12 Rehearsal is turned ON/OFF when LOW is received.
GPI-13 (No action)
GPI-14 All channels are turned ON when LOW is received.
GPI-15 All TRACK REC are turned ON during LOW setting.
GPI-16 All channels are turned OFF when LOW is received.
